Antique 23-piece coffee service - Cobalt blue with gold - Cherub relief - Neoclassical - Early 20th century

Antique coffee service consisting of 23 pieces: 1 ornate coffee pot with lid, 11 footed cups, and 11 matching saucers. This stunning set features a rich cobalt blue glaze adorned with lavish 24k gold-toned accents and beautiful 3D raised relief depicting classical cherubs/putti in the Neoclassical style.

Details:
Origin: Continental Europe (possibly Germany/Bohemia or France)
Period: ca. 1900-1930 (early 20th century)
Style: Neoclassical
Colour: Deep cobalt blue with 24k gold tones

Set includes:
1 large coffee/tea pot with lid (width: 14.5 cm, height: approx. 24 cm)
11 footed coffee cups (diameter: 6.5 cm, height: 8 cm)
11 matching saucers (diameter: 13.5 cm)

Design features:
Elaborate 3D cherub/putti relief decoration throughout
Ornate curved handles with gold accents
Sophisticated pedestal bases on both pot and cups
Refined gold gilding on rims, handles, and decorative elements
Classical Neoclassical motifs

Condition:
Good to very good vintage condition. The gold gilding is remarkably well-preserved with only minimal wear to the gilt edges on a few pieces. No chips, cracks, or repairs detected. Some age-appropriate characteristics present: crazing visible in the glaze of several saucers (typical for porcelain of this age), and minor production irregularities in the glaze. The 3D cherub relief decoration remains crisp and detailed throughout. Overall, an exceptionally well-maintained set considering its age.

Provenance:
Exact maker unknown due to faded mark. Dating and origin attribution based on stylistic analysis of the Neoclassical design, cobalt blue glazing technique, and cherub motifs typical of early 20th century Continental European porcelain manufacture.
